[coyotos-dev] For your amusement
Jeroen Visser
jeroen.c.visser at gmail.com
Sun Sep 30 22:45:57 EDT 2007
On 9/30/07, Jonathan S. Shapiro <shap at eros-os.com> wrote:
> > Sorry, I need to set up a debug qemu before I can do that :(
>
> The as-shipped qemu in fedora understands "-s", which means "wait for
> gdb attach".
Fortunately this applies to qemu on Ubuntu too :) Thanks.
Below are three backtraces taken while the console reads "Enabling
interrupts". These traces were taken between 2 to 3 seconds apart.
-JCV
Program received signal SIGINT, Interrupt.
memset (s=0xc1948000, c=0, n=4096) at ../../../kernel/kern_string.c:109
109 cs[i] = c;
(gdb) bt
#0 memset (s=0xc1948000, c=0, n=4096) at ../../../kernel/kern_string.c:109
#1 0xc0115ad4 in grow_heap (target=3251259692)
at ../../../kernel/kern_malloc.c:149
#2 0xc0115bb3 in malloc (nBytes=20995928) at ../../../kernel/kern_malloc.c:211
#3 0xc0115bed in calloc (nBytes=248, nElem=84661)
at ../../../kernel/kern_malloc.c:226
#4 0xc0110f89 in cache_init () at ../../../kernel/kern_Cache.c:455
#5 0xc010a329 in kernel_main () at ../../../kernel/kern_main.c:55
Program received signal SIGINT, Interrupt.
memset (s=0xc1f05000, c=0, n=4096) at ../../../kernel/kern_string.c:109
109 cs[i] = c;
(gdb) bt
#0 memset (s=0xc1f05000, c=0, n=4096) at ../../../kernel/kern_string.c:109
#1 0xc0115ad4 in grow_heap (target=3264284896)
at ../../../kernel/kern_malloc.c:149
#2 0xc0115bb3 in malloc (nBytes=13025204) at ../../../kernel/kern_malloc.c:211
#3 0xc0115bed in calloc (nBytes=188, nElem=69283)
at ../../../kernel/kern_malloc.c:226
Program received signal SIGINT, Interrupt.
memset (s=0xc1ca492c, c=0, n=13025204) at ../../../kernel/kern_string.c:109
109 cs[i] = c;
(gdb) bt
#0 memset (s=0xc1ca492c, c=0, n=13025204) at ../../../kernel/kern_string.c:109
#1 0xc0115c08 in calloc (nBytes=188, nElem=69283)
at ../../../kernel/kern_malloc.c:227
#2 0xc0110ff5 in cache_init () at ../../../kernel/kern_Cache.c:456
More information about the coyotos-dev
mailing list